车用加温器风机性能研究
Investigation on the Performance of a Draught Fan on the Vehicle
【摘要】 本文通过对某型车用加温器风机进行CFD模拟计算,研究了风机工作性能。风机叶片布置的不合理造成了较大的攻角损失,同时在槽道内形成大尺度槽道旋涡,造成较大的总压损失,以及出口周向等方向上的不均匀。风机流道的设计对风机性能产生了较大的影响,通过改变出口后面空腔的大小,可以一定程度上改善流动,降低总压损失。
【Abstract】 This paper aims to research the working performance of the draught fan on a vehicle heater through CFD simulating calculation.Unreasonable layout of fan blade causes major attack angle loss,and forms a large-scale passage spiral at the same time,thus brings large total pressure loss and unevenness in outlet circumference and other directions.The design of flowpath has a major influence on the working performance of draught fan.The flow can be effectively improved and the total pressure loss can decreased through changing the size of cavity behind the fan outlet.
